Benfica takes the field today against Estoril Praia as the I Liga title race continues. The Lisbon side enters the matchday level on points with league leader Sporting CP, aiming for a win to apply pressure.

Manager Bruno Lage confirmed the starting eleven for the game at Estádio António Coimbra da Mota.

The announced Benfica lineup includes Trubin in goal, Tomás Araujo, António Silva, Otamendi, and Dahl in defense. Florentino and Aursnes start in midfield, with Amdouni, Kokçu, and Akturkoglu supporting Pavlidis up front.

Benfica sees the return of Florentino to the squad after suspension. However, Álvaro Carreras misses the fixture, serving a suspension after receiving a yellow card in the previous match.

Discussing player status, Bruno Lage mentioned Carreras' situation, noting recent reports of interest from Spanish clubs Atlético de Madrid and Real Madrid.

Estoril Praia, coached by Ian Cathro, also named their starting lineup. Robles, Kevin Boma, Pedro Álvaro, and Bacher form the defense. Pedro Carvalho, Vinicius Zanocelo, Jandro, and Pedro Amaral are in midfield. Begraoui, André, and João Carvalho lead the attack.

Estoril Praia sits in eighth place in the standings, having secured their position in the I Liga for next season.
